I'm developing a database interrogation user interface in XML/XSL with Cocoon.

The user having selected a request , the system generates a page on which he has to select
values for the requests' parameters .


For each single parameter, there is a number of values I select from the database through subrequests,
in order to generate a dropdown menu, for the user to choose between them.
All data for the subrequests' generation come from a XML file


There is never the same number of parameters , so I use a recursive template
to generate each subrequest


Is it possible to use the values selected from a thus generated menu ,
to modify the values proposed by another such menu, through a javascript function like 'Onchange'?


For example,
with two menus , 'Collection' and 'Types':

if I select collection number '1',
could it be possible to re-generate the following menu, so as to display only the types that are represented in the collection number '1'?


(I personally doubt this is possible, based on past experience)
